Demirözü
Demirözü is a town in Bayburt Province in the Black Sea region of Turkey. It is the seat of Demirözü District. Its population is 3,771. The mayor is Arslan Gürer.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Demirözü Dam
Dam
Demirözü Dam is a dam in Bayburt Province, Turkey, built between 1996 and 2003. The development was backed by the Turkish State Hydraulic Works. Demirözü Dam is situated 3½ km south of Demirözü.
